"textContent": "A power plant (1) comprising at least one of a gas turbine (GT), a steam turbine (ST) with a water-steam cycle, and a heat recovery steam generator (B) operatively connected to a heat generating member such as solar energy system (S) by means of a primary circuit (10a, 10b, 10c) and a secondary circuit system (20a).The primary heat transfer circuit (10a, 10b) comprises solar heating system (S) configured to heat a primary fluid(10), and the secondary circuit (20a)comprises a flow line(20A) for a secondary flow (20) and a main heat exchanger (23) to exchange heat between the secondary water flow and a gas turbine inlet air flow (2). [0002] A first line (10B) in the primary circuit (10b) leads to a first heat exchanger (12) to heat the water flow in the secondary circuit (20a).",
